在Unity中,球体光源是一种非常实用的光照工具,它能够模拟真实世界中球状光源的光照效果,比如太阳或者灯泡。通过合理地设置球体光源,我们可以为场景增添丰富的光影效果,从而打造出更加沉浸式的游戏体验。下面,就让我来为大家详细介绍如何在Unity中设置球体光源,以及一些打造沉浸式光照效果的小技巧。
一、创建球体光源
首先,我们需要在Unity中创建一个球体光源。具体操作如下:
- 打开Unity编辑器,创建一个新的3D项目。
- 在场景中,右击空白处,选择“Light”(光照)下的“Spotlight”(聚光灯)。
- 将聚光灯拖动到场景中,此时它将默认显示为一个立方体。
- 右击聚光灯,选择“Convert to”(转换为)下的“Light Probes”(光照探针)。
- 在弹出的菜单中,选择“Spherical”(球体)。
此时,聚光灯已经转换为球体光源,并且默认位于场景中心。
二、调整球体光源参数
创建球体光源后,我们可以通过调整以下参数来控制其光照效果:
- Intensity(强度):调整球体光源的亮度。数值越高,光照越亮。
- Range(范围):设置球体光源的有效照射范围。数值越大,光照范围越广。
- Color(颜色):调整球体光源的颜色。可以设置单色光,也可以通过颜色混合器选择多种颜色。
- Culling Mask(裁剪遮罩):设置球体光源照射到的物体类型。可以通过勾选或取消勾选不同的层来控制。
- Shadow Type(阴影类型):选择球体光源的阴影类型,包括“Hard Shadows”(硬阴影)、“Soft Shadows”(软阴影)和“No Shadows”(无阴影)。
三、打造沉浸式光照效果的小技巧
- 使用多个球体光源:通过在场景中添加多个球体光源,可以模拟真实世界中复杂的光照效果,如散射光、反射光等。
- 调整光源位置:将球体光源放置在场景的不同位置,可以创造出独特的光影效果,如高光、阴影等。
- 利用光照探针:光照探针可以捕捉场景中的光照信息,并将其应用到其他物体上,从而实现光照的传递和反射。
- 使用光照贴图:光照贴图可以将光照信息映射到物体表面,从而实现更加真实的光照效果。
- 调整光源颜色:通过调整球体光源的颜色,可以营造出不同的氛围,如清晨、傍晚、夜晚等。
总之,在Unity中设置球体光源并打造沉浸式光照效果,需要我们掌握一定的技巧和经验。通过不断尝试和调整,相信你一定能够创造出令人惊艳的场景。
